SummarizeText 2025.5.31.15

Pacote

com.snowflake.openflow.runtime | runtime-llm-processors-nar

Descrição

Esse processador usa um modelo de linguagem grande (LLM) para resumir o conteúdo de um FlowFile. Ele envia o conteúdo para um serviço LLM e grava o resumo de volta no FlowFile ou como um atributo.

Tags

ai, llm, openflow, summarization, text processing

Requisito de entrada

REQUIRED

Oferece suporte a propriedades dinâmicas confidenciais

falso

Propriedades

Propriedade

Descrição

Conteúdo

O conteúdo a ser resumido. Os atributos do FlowFile podem ser referenciados por meio da linguagem de expressão, e o conteúdo do FlowFile pode ser referenciado por meio da variável flowfile_content. Por exemplo, ${flowfile_content}

Serviço do provedor de LLM

O serviço de provedor para enviar prompts de avaliação ao LLM

Tamanho máximo do arquivo

O tamanho máximo de um FlowFile que pode ser resumido. Se o FlowFile for maior do que isso, ele será encaminhado para “failure”.

Estratégia de saída

Determina o destino da saída de resposta

Atributo de resultados

O nome do atributo no qual a resposta deve ser gravada.

Relações

Nome

Descrição

failure

FlowFiles que não podem ser processados são encaminhados para essa relação

success

FlowFiles que são processados com sucesso são encaminhados para essa relação